A bankruptcy register stores information on individuals who have filed for bankruptcy. It is used by possible lenders, employers, and anyone else looking to do a financial background check on someone.

A cadaster is a public record, survey, or map showing the extent, value, and ownership of land for taxation purposes. It is used to establish ownership rights and property boundaries within a specific area.
